Fountain Hills Community Garden hosts grand reopening

Free event includes vendor booths, garden tours, cooking class and live music

Posted

The Fountain Hills Community Garden is hosting a grand reopening and a health and wellness celebration Saturday, Nov. 4, from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m., at the Community Garden near the Centennial Circle, 12901 N. La Montana Dr.

Free and open to the public, the event will include vendor booths, garden tours, a cooking class led by Debbie Romano and live music provided by The Sand Pigeons.

Sponsored by Fountain Hills Cultural & Civic Association, the Community Garden offers a place where residents can learn to garden, grow healthy produce, connect with nature, stay physically active and build social interactions, a press release said.

The garden offers a quiet and restful setting for the enjoyment of the natural world of plants, birds, insects and soil, the release added.

A place of inter-generational relationships, the Community Garden is where master gardeners can share their wisdom about progressive gardening techniques, composting and water conservation to children and adults.

Garden membership is $20 per year and will be available for purchase at the event.

For more information, visit fountainhillscommunitygarden.com.
